Output 666926af459562163b0588bed16ee05c38681800d6296b241a171a0800470770:1

value
29773491
script pubkey
OP_0 OP_PUSHBYTES_20 309ca2d08b1fd94a17f842a49aa9f85a390bb1b1
address
bc1qxzw295ytrlv559lcg2jf420ctgushvd3222t2e
transaction
666926af459562163b0588bed16ee05c38681800d6296b241a171a0800470770
confirmations
64755
spent
true